Here is the profile of a CAM from an 1995 Auzzie , 1298cc SOHC
The measurements were made with a dialgauge setup under the
head
touching the center of the valve.
The valve/rocker gap was set to NILL (0) by
finger nail ;^)
I photocopied a protractor and stuck it on the cam pulley
with
a few magnets with 0/360 at the top near the line up mark on
the
timing cover/pulley back plate.
Then backed off all but the one
rocker(follower)
and read off the valve movement evey 10 Deg.
To make the
pulley easy to turn, put the/an old timing belt
on the pully and hold the
belt as close to the pully as you can.
